Output 7faa80a27e98c355cbddbfd065dbd5ad50a27e8cf02b9ace1771642bf99431d9:8

value
1880856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d84de8dedfe4a7dfffaf0513094fde450b2379c OP_EQUAL
address
3MtJRrzei589oZL1rEazhAo4sW9uRGY6CL
transaction
7faa80a27e98c355cbddbfd065dbd5ad50a27e8cf02b9ace1771642bf99431d9
spent
true